Overview of DJI Terra

Alright, let’s talk about DJI Terra! It’s a mapping software from DJI, the company you probably know for making awesome drones. Launched in 2019, DJI Terra was their answer to folks needing a simple way to turn drone photos into maps and models. Before this, DJI users relied on other software, but Terra brings it all in-house. It’s built to work hand-in-hand with DJI drones, making life easier for anyone who wants to map the world from above.
So, what can it do? DJI Terra is packed with cool features. It creates 2D maps and 3D models fast, even in real-time if you’re on-site. It handles photogrammetry (fancy word for stitching photos into maps) and now works with LiDAR data too, thanks to tools like the Zenmuse L1 and L2. You can plan flights with modes like Waypoint or Oblique, letting your drone snap pics automatically. Outputs? You get stuff like TIFF maps, LAS point clouds, and 3D files like OBJ—perfect for sharing or digging into details.
It’s made for DJI drones, especially the Phantom 4 series (like the RTK or Pro), Mavic 3 Enterprise, and heavy hitters like the Matrice 350 RTK. If you’ve got one of these, Terra syncs up smoothly. Who’s it for? Think surveyors checking land, builders tracking sites, or even farmers keeping an eye on crops. It’s great for pros who need quick, solid results without a big learning curve.
In short, DJI Terra is your go-to if you’re in the DJI ecosystem and want mapping that’s fast and reliable. It’s not perfect for every drone out there, but for DJI fans, it’s a solid tool to get the job done. Now, how does it compare to Pix4D?
Overview of Pix4D

Pix4D comes from a Swiss company started in 2011, born out of a tech lab at a university in Lausanne. Pix4D’s big idea? Making photogrammetry—turning photos into maps and models—super useful for drone users. Unlike DJI Terra, which sticks close to DJI drones, Pix4D opens the door to all kinds of drones and cameras. It’s grown into a go-to tool for pros worldwide, with offices in seven countries and a focus on precision.
Pix4D isn’t just one program. It’s a whole family of products built for different jobs. There’s PIX4Dmapper for detailed mapping, PIX4Dfields for farmers checking crops, and PIX4Dreact for quick maps in emergencies. Need something for big projects? PIX4Dmatic handles tons of images fast. Each tool uses photogrammetry to create accurate 2D maps or 3D models from photos. You can process them on your computer, in the cloud, or even on your phone with apps like PIX4Dcatch. Outputs include orthomosaics, point clouds, and more, all ready to measure or share.
Who uses it? Everyone from surveyors plotting land to builders tracking sites, farmers growing smarter, and even first responders saving lives. Pix4D works with drones like DJI’s, plus others like Parrot or senseFly, and even handheld cameras. That flexibility makes it a favorite across industries. It’s all about nailing high accuracy—think maps so sharp you can measure tiny details—which is why pros trust it for tough tasks.
In a nutshell, Pix4D is about giving you power and choice. Whether you fly a DJI Mavic, a fixed-wing drone, or snap pics on the ground, it’s got your back with tools that fit your work. So, how does this stack up against DJI Terra? We’ll find out soon!
Feature-by-Feature Comparison
Ready to see how DJI Terra and Pix4D stack up? This is where we get into the nitty-gritty. We’ll compare them across key features like compatibility, ease of use, and more. Each one matters depending on your project, so let’s break it down with some real-world examples to make it clear.
#1: Compatibility and Hardware Integration
DJI Terra loves DJI drones. It’s built for models like the Phantom 4 RTK or Matrice 350 RTK, syncing up perfectly for smooth data flow. Got a non-DJI drone? You’re out of luck—it’s picky. Pix4D is the opposite. It plays nice with DJI, Parrot, Yuneec, and even handheld cameras. Imagine you’re mapping a forest with a mixed fleet of drones. Pix4D handles it all, while DJI Terra sticks to its DJI crew. For DJI fans, Terra’s a dream. For variety, Pix4D wins.
#2: Ease of Use

DJI Terra keeps it simple. Its drag-and-drop setup feels friendly, even if you’re new to mapping. You’re a builder plotting a site? Upload photos, hit start, and you’re good. Pix4D takes more effort. It’s powerful but tricky at first—think of tweaking settings for a perfect 3D model. Beginners might stumble, but pros love the control. Say you’re a surveyor learning the ropes. Terra’s quick start beats Pix4D’s learning curve. Still, if you want to fine-tune everything, Pix4D’s your pick.
#3: Processing Speed
Speed matters when you’re on a deadline. DJI Terra shines here, especially with smaller jobs. Mapping a 100-hectare farm? It can process photos into a 2D map in under an hour on a decent laptop. Pix4D varies by product. PIX4Dmatic tackles big datasets—like that same 100 hectares—faster than Terra for huge projects, but it needs beefy hardware. Smaller tasks? Terra’s edge holds. Picture a construction crew needing a quick site update. Terra delivers fast. For massive surveys, Pix4D’s power pulls ahead if you’ve got the gear.
#4: Accuracy and Output Quality
Both tools deliver solid results, but accuracy differs. DJI Terra gives reliable maps—good enough for most jobs—but needs ground points for top precision. Pix4D nails it with sub-centimeter detail, perfect for survey-grade work. Imagine a highway project needing exact measurements. Pix4D’s output shines with crisp details, while Terra’s might blur a bit without extra setup. Terra’s fine for quick checks, like a farmer scanning fields. Pix4D’s the champ for pros who can’t compromise on precision. Your call: good enough or pinpoint sharp?
#5: Real-Time Mapping

DJI Terra has a trick up its sleeve: real-time 2D and 3D mapping. Flying over a flood zone? You see the map as you go—super handy for fast decisions. Pix4D skips this. It’s all about post-flight processing, no live view. Think of an emergency team needing instant data. Terra’s real-time edge saves the day. Pix4D’s better for polished, after-the-fact results. If you need answers now, Terra’s your guy. If you can wait, Pix4D still rocks.
#6: Mission Planning
Planning a flight? DJI Terra offers built-in tools like Waypoint and Area modes. Set a path over a 100-hectare site, and your drone flies itself. Simple and slick. Pix4D uses PIX4Dcapture, a separate app, with tons of options to tweak. It’s great for a surveyor plotting tricky angles, but it’s an extra step. Terra’s all-in-one feels smoother for DJI users. Pix4D gives more control if you’re juggling drones. Pick Terra for ease, Pix4D for flexibility.
#7: Output Options
What do you get at the end? DJI Terra hands you TIFF maps, LAS point clouds, and OBJ models—standard stuff for most jobs. Pix4D goes bigger: NDVI maps for crops, thermal outputs, plus all the basics. A farmer checking soil health? Pix4D’s extras shine. Terra’s outputs work fine for a builder modeling a site. Pix4D’s variety suits diverse needs, like agriculture or inspections. Terra keeps it straightforward. Pix4D throws in bonus tools if your project demands more.
#8: LiDAR Support
LiDAR’s a big deal for 3D mapping. DJI Terra nails it with Zenmuse L1 and L2, processing dense point clouds fast. Think of scanning a hilly forest—Terra’s got it. Pix4D? It’s weaker here. It can import LiDAR data, but it’s not native like Terra’s setup. A forester mapping terrain picks Terra for its LiDAR strength. Pix4D’s fine for photo-based jobs but lags if LiDAR’s your focus. Terra’s the LiDAR king; Pix4D sticks to photogrammetry.
Pricing and Licensing
Okay, let’s talk money! Pricing can make or break your choice between DJI Terra and Pix4D, so here’s the rundown on what you’ll pay and what you get. Both offer different plans, and it really depends on who you are—hobbyist or big enterprise—to see what’s worth it.
DJI Terra keeps it pretty simple. You’ve got two main subscription levels: Advanced at about $2,000 per year and Pro at around $3,000 per year. The Advanced version covers basic mapping, while Pro adds LiDAR and fancier tools. Want it forever? The Pro perpetual license costs roughly $4,000 upfront, but you’ll pay $440 yearly for updates after the first year. For a hobbyist playing with a Mavic 3, $2,000 a year might feel steep for casual maps. Enterprises with a Matrice 350 RTK, though? That $3,000 Pro subscription or perpetual deal is a steal for heavy-duty jobs like site surveys.
Pix4D’s pricing is more of a buffet—you pick what you need. PIX4Dmapper, their main mapping tool, runs about $350 monthly or $4,400 for a perpetual license. Other options like PIX4Dfields (farming) or PIX4Dreact ( emergencies) range from $400 to $3,300 yearly. Perpetual licenses include support for a year, then it’s 10% of the price annually to keep updates. Hobbyists might wince at $4,400 upfront, but a $400 yearly plan could work for small projects. Enterprises love Pix4D’s flexibility—paying $3,300 for a specialized tool fits big teams doing precise work like crop analysis.

Use Case Scenarios
Wondering how DJI Terra and Pix4D fit into real jobs? Let’s look at four big industries and see them in action. Each has its own needs, so we’ll use examples to show what works best.
Surveying and Construction
Surveyors and builders need maps to plan and track projects. Picture a surveyor mapping a 50-mile highway stretch. PIX4Dmapper shines here, processing hundreds of photos into a super-accurate 3D model with sub-centimeter detail—perfect for engineers checking every inch. Now, imagine a builder needing a fast scan of a 10-acre site before pouring concrete. DJI Terra steps up with its real-time 3D mapping on a Phantom 4 RTK. It’s done in hours, no fancy extras needed. Pix4D wins for big, precise jobs like highways. Terra’s your pick for quick, smaller site checks.
Agriculture

Farmers use drones to grow smarter. Say you’re managing a 200-hectare wheat farm. PIX4Dfields takes your multispectral photos and spits out NDVI maps—showing which patches need water or fertilizer. It’s fast and tailored for crops, a farmer’s dream. Compare that to DJI Terra with a Mavic 3 Multispectral. It’ll give you basic plant health maps too, but they’re simpler, missing Pix4D’s depth. A small farmer checking a few fields might like Terra’s ease and lower cost. Big operations with detailed needs? Pix4Dfields pulls ahead. It’s about scale—Terra’s fine for quick looks, Pix4D’s better for serious farming insights.
Emergency Response
When disaster hits, speed saves lives. Think of a flood covering a town. DJI Terra’s real-time mapping with a Matrice 350 RTK lets responders see flooded streets as the drone flies—vital for directing help fast. Pix4Dreact, though, focuses on quick post-flight 2D maps. After a 30-minute flight, it delivers a clear orthomosaic in under an hour, great for planning rescues. Terra’s edge is instant visuals during chaos. Pix4Dreact suits teams who can wait a bit for a polished map. If you’re rushing to act, Terra’s live view wins. For detailed follow-up, Pix4Dreact holds strong.
Forestry and Environmental Monitoring
Foresters track trees and terrain. Imagine mapping a dense 100-hectare forest. DJI Terra with a Zenmuse L2 LiDAR cuts through leaves, building a detailed 3D point cloud of the ground—perfect for spotting erosion or planning trails. Pix4Dmapper leans on photos, creating sharp 3D models too, but it struggles with thick canopy without LiDAR. A researcher studying tree heights might pick Pix4D for its photogrammetry detail from a DJI drone. Terra’s LiDAR strength wins for rugged land analysis. Pix4D’s great for visual maps; Terra’s the choice when you need to see below the trees.
Pros and Cons
Let’s sum up the good and the not-so-good for DJI Terra and Pix4D. These quick lists give you actionable stuff to chew on before picking one.
DJI Terra
Pros: It’s a breeze with DJI drones—plug in a Mavic 3, and you’re mapping fast. Real-time 2D and 3D views help you act on the spot, like during a site check. LiDAR support with Zenmuse tools is top-notch for terrain scans. Plus, the price feels fair for quick, solid results.
Cons: It’s stuck on DJI drones, so no luck with other brands. Accuracy dips without ground points—not ideal for super-precise jobs. Output options are basic, missing extras like crop maps. The learning curve is low, but it lacks deep control for pros who want more.
Pix4D
Pros: Works with any drone or camera, perfect if you mix gear. Precision is killer—surveyors love its sub-centimeter detail for big projects. Tons of outputs, like NDVI maps, fit farming or inspections. Pix4D’s range of tools means there’s something for every job.
Cons: It’s pricier, so hobbyists might hesitate at the cost. No real-time mapping—you wait for results, unlike Terra. The learning curve is steep, slowing down newbies. LiDAR support isn’t native, so it’s weaker for dense terrain work.
Takeaways? Terra’s speed and simplicity suit DJI users on a budget. Pix4D’s precision justifies its cost for surveyors or diverse pros.
